1. What is Hong Kong Investment Immigration (Capital Investment Entrant Scheme)?

Hong Kong Investment Immigration (Capital Investment Entrant Scheme) is an investment immigration program relaunched by the Hong Kong Special Administrative Region Government in March 2024, aiming to attract high-net-worth individuals from around the world to invest in Hong Kong and inject new momentum into Hong Kong's economy and financial markets.

The Capital Investment Entrant Scheme requires applicants to invest at least HKD 30 million in Hong Kong, of which:

•HKD 27 million is invested in asset classes (stocks, funds, bonds, certificates of deposit, etc.)

•HKD 3 million is invested in innovation industries (innovation technology, green economy, healthcare, etc.)

The biggest feature of Hong Kong investment immigration is that the investment threshold is clear, with no scoring required. As long as the investment requirements are met, applicants can apply. 3. Hong Kong Investment Immigration Application Requirements

The application requirements for Hong Kong investment immigration include the following 5 aspects:

Requirement 1: Investment Requirements

Investment Amount: At least HKD 30 million, of which:

•HKD 27 million is invested in asset classes (stocks, funds, bonds, certificates of deposit, etc.)

•HKD 3 million is invested in innovation industries (innovation technology, green economy, healthcare, etc.)

Asset Class Investment Scope:

•Hong Kong listed company stocks

•Hong Kong registered funds (including stock funds, bond funds, mixed funds, etc.)

•Hong Kong government bonds

•Hong Kong bank certificates of deposit

•Other asset class investments that meet Immigration Department requirements

Innovation Industry Investment Scope:

•Innovation technology (such as artificial intelligence, blockchain, fintech, etc.)

•Green economy (such as renewable energy, environmental technology, etc.)

•Healthcare (such as biotechnology, medical devices, etc.)

•Other innovation industry investments that meet Immigration Department requirements

Investment Period: The investment must be maintained in Hong Kong for at least 7 years until the applicant obtains Hong Kong permanent resident status.

Requirement 2: Asset Proof

Net Asset Requirement: Applicants need to prove that they owned net assets of no less than HKD 30 million (or equivalent foreign currency) in the two years immediately preceding the application.

Net Asset Definition: Net assets refer to the applicant's total assets minus total liabilities, including:

•Cash and bank deposits

•Stocks, funds, bonds, and other financial assets

•Real estate (self-occupied or investment)

•Corporate equity

•Other assets (such as art, jewelry, etc.)

Asset Proof Documents:

•Bank deposit certificates

•Stock, fund, bond, and other financial asset certificates

•Real estate valuation reports

•Corporate equity certificates (such as share certificates, company financial statements, etc.)

•Other asset certificates (such as art valuation reports, jewelry valuation reports, etc.)

Requirement 3: Good Character

No Criminal Record: Applicants and dependents must provide certificates of no criminal record, proving that they have no criminal record or adverse immigration record in the past 10 years.

No Criminal Record Certificates:

•Mainland China: Certificate of no criminal record issued by the Public Security Bureau

•Hong Kong: Certificate of no criminal record issued by the Hong Kong Police Force

•Other countries: Certificate of no criminal record issued by the police authority of that country

Requirement 4: Financial Requirements

Financial Ability: Applicants need to prove that they can independently afford the living and accommodation expenses of themselves and their dependents during their stay in Hong Kong, without relying on any income from permitted investment assets in Hong Kong, work income, or public assistance.

Financial Proof Documents:

•Bank deposit certificates (in addition to the HKD 30 million investment, additional living expenses are required)

•Income certificates (such as salary slips, tax assessment notices, etc.)

•Other financial certificates (such as rental income, investment income, etc.)

Requirement 5: Residence Requirements

Ordinarily Resident: Applicants need to be "ordinarily resident" in Hong Kong to apply for renewal and Hong Kong permanent resident status. The definition of "ordinarily resident" is: Hong Kong is the main place of residence, and there are substantial connections in Hong Kong (such as work, study, family, etc.).

Residence Records: The Hong Kong Immigration Department will review the applicant's residence records, including entry and exit records, work records, tax records, etc.

Q9: What are the renewal conditions for Hong Kong investment immigration?

Answer: The renewal conditions for Hong Kong investment immigration include:

•"Ordinarily resident" in Hong Kong (Hong Kong is the main place of residence)

•Substantial connections in Hong Kong (such as work, study, family, etc.)

•Able to prove living and working conditions in Hong Kong (such as work certificates, tax records, rental contracts, etc.)

•Maintain HKD 30 million investment (investment must be maintained in Hong Kong for at least 7 years)

The renewal pattern for Hong Kong investment immigration is 3+3+2 years (renew for 3 years after the first visa expires, then renew for 3 years, and finally renew for 2 years). After living in Hong Kong continuously for 7 years, you can apply for Hong Kong permanent resident status.
